H1B Prevailing Wage in Hinesville, GA
The U.S. Department of Labor sets four prevailing wage levels for every occupation in each wage area. These are the legal minimum H1B salaries in Hinesville, GA across 29 occupations, from entry (Level I) to senior (Level IV), covering 2 counties.
For example, the H1B prevailing wage for Accountants and Auditors in Hinesville, GA is $40,581 at Level I (entry), rising to $87,880 at Level IV (senior), for the 2025-26 wage year.

Prevailing wages are published by the U.S. Department of Labor, OFLC for the 2025-26 wage year, based on BLS Occupational Employment & Wage Statistics (OEWS) for the Hinesville, GA area. Hourly rates are annualized at 2,080 hours. These are the legal minimum an employer must pay; actual offers are often higher.
